In this episode, we go from South Beach to North Florida to take in a wild range of sporting peculiarities. We begin by visiting a jai-alai fronton in Miami, where players are trying to keep the Basque game alive in the basement of a casino. We swing by Domino Park, where Miami’s elders are hanging out, before checking in on a group of Inter Miami fans who believe that success is close - if they fire Phil Neville.
We take the tri-rail up to Delray Beach to visit the Pillow Fight Championship and meet the fighters who have transitioned from MMA, jiu-jitsu and bare-knuckle fighting in order to swing a pillow.
Finally, it’s the Greyhound bus to Gainesville. The Gators are playing at the Swamp, where the fans are in a chaotic yet philosophical mood, and everyone is ready to belt out a bit of Tom Petty.
Before all that, there’s part nine of the Patagonian hitchhiking journey, as Eoin tries to save himself from Ramon’s disastrous u-turn attempt.
